Coway Selected as an 'Excellent Company in Quality Competitiveness' View original image


[Asia Economy Reporter Moon Hyewon] Coway announced on the 20th that it was selected as an ‘Excellent Quality Competitiveness Company’ at the ‘46th National Quality Management Competition’ hosted by the National Institute of Technology and Standards under the Ministry of Trade, Industry and Energy and organized by the Korean Standards Association.


The Excellent Quality Competitiveness Company award is a system that commends companies that have contributed to enhancing national industrial competitiveness by achieving outstanding management performance and increasing customer satisfaction through continuous manufacturing quality innovation activities.


Coway was highly evaluated for establishing a systematic quality management system and strengthening its capabilities in developing and verifying test standards. Based on a verification system covering all stages from product planning, design, production, to service, it is enhancing quality and reliability, and revises and develops reliability test methods annually according to changes in customer usage environments and technological advancements.


It was also praised for operating industry-leading test equipment infrastructure and accredited testing laboratories related to product safety, enabling rapid response to rapidly changing domestic and international safety trends and certification regulations. Coway strengthens conformity assessments annually to ensure that the stability and performance from the initial development are maintained for continuous management and customer trust.



Jung Seonyong, head of Coway TQA Center, said, “Since Coway’s main products deal closely with water and air in daily life, we prioritize managing product quality and safety above all else,” and added, “We will continue to strive for product development and quality innovation that customers can trust through quality innovation and strengthening expertise.”
